Emergency Response and HazMAT HazMat and Emergency Response teams require portable, reliable instruments to quickly characterize accidents, spills, and contaminated sites. The 2020ComboPRO is ideal in these situations since it is lightweight and easy to use. The 2020ComboPRO provides sample analysis in less than three seconds. Rapid results are vital to responder safety to determine the level of personal protective equipment (PPE) required and the appropriate clean-up actions. Fast evaluation of the contamination present is also crucial to determine the hazard to the surrounding community and establish a safety perimeter around the site. Site Characterization The 2020ComboPRO is ideal for site screening to determine the extent of contamination present by providing the concentration and defining the perimeter. The 2020ComboPRO can monitor a broad range of compounds with the 10.6 eV lamp and the optional 11.7 eV lamp. The 2020ComboPRO can be used in field characterization and monitoring potentially hazardous conditions during remediation. Soil/Water Jar Headspace Screening The 2020ComboPRO can detect a wide range of VOCs from 0.1 to 10,000ppm. Given its broad detection range and capabilities, the 2020ComboPRO is an ideal screening tool for VOCs in soil or water static headspace. Aircraft Wing Tank Entry While jet fuels (e.g., JP-8, JP-4, JP-5) are typically a mixture of many complex hydrocarbons, aircraft maintenance workers need measurement of the total concentration of VOCs after draining and ventilating the fuel tank to determine if the environment is safe for entry. The 2020ComboPRO allows workers to quickly determine if respiratory protection is required and to enter the wing tank sooner with confidence. The 2020ComboPRO is ideal for this application given its ability to measure low ppm levels of VOCs in less than three seconds. |
2020ComboPRO Detectible Compounds
Aromatics - Benzene, Toluene, Naphthalene
Unsaturated Hydrocarbons - Acetylene, Ethylene, 1,3-Butadiene
Chlorinated Hydrocarbons - Vinyl chloride, Chloroform, Trichloroethylene, Methylene chloride
Ketones - Acetone, Methyl ethyl ketone, Methyl isobutyl ketone
Alcohols - Methanol, Ethanol, Isopropanol, n-Butanol
Organic Fuels - Gasoline and jet fuels, which are mixtures of hundreds of different compounds including aromatics, are well detected.

Specifications
Detector
Instant on photoionization detector with standard 10.6 eV lamp, and optional 11.7 eV lamp.
Size
9” (228.6 mm) long x 3” (76.2 mm) deep x 4.25” (107.9 mm) wide at display tapering to 2.6” (66.6 mm) at handle
Weight
1.9 pounds (0.86 kg)
Keypad
Two dedicated keys (ON/OFF and CAL) and three menu keys
Display
Large 128 x 64 graphic LCD, 6-line
Datalogger Memory
200 hours at 1 minute interval sampling
Serial Output
RS-232, 9600 baud, 8 data bits, no parity for connection to Windows-based PC
Audio Output
85 dB on alarm
Inlet Connection
1/8"(3.175 mm) compression fitting
Operating Temperature Range
Operating temperature: 0°C to 50°C (32°F to 122°F)
I/S Certified temperature: 0°C to 40°C (32°F to 104°F)
Operating Humidity Range
0 to 95% relative humidity (non-condensing)
Operating Humidity Range with Optional Humidity Pre-filter Tube
0 to 100% relative humidity (non-condensing)
Operating Concentration Range
VOC Mode: 0.1 ppm to 100 ppm (isobutylene equivalent), 100ppm to 10,000ppm (isobutylene equivalent)
Benzene Mode: 0.1 ppm to 40 ppm (isobutylene equivalent)
Response Time
Less than 3 seconds, to 90%
Low Detection Limit
0.1ppm Isobutylene
Battery Capacity
8 hours
Intrinsic Safety
Class 1, Division 1, Groups A, B, C, & D
ATEX II 2 G EEx ib IIC T4 (TA = 0°C to +40°C)
FCC
Class B digital device, pursuant to Subpart B
Class B of Part 15 of the FCC rules
Languages
English (standard). One of the following can be added as an option: Spanish, German, French, or Italian
